The Unseen Foundations of a Lasting Marriage
So, what really holds a marriage together, guys? In episode 95 of 'Jangan Bercerai,' we dig into the bedrock principles that often get overlooked in the daily grind. It's not just about grand romantic gestures or surviving the occasional argument; it's about the silent, consistent efforts that build resilience in your relationship. Think about it: when you first got married, you probably had all these dreams and expectations, right? Maybe you envisioned a picture-perfect life, filled with constant bliss. But real life, as we all know, is a lot messier and way more complex. Episode 95 really emphasizes that a strong marriage is built on a foundation of mutual respect. This means valuing your partner's opinions, even when they differ from yours, and acknowledging their contributions to the relationship. It's about treating each other with kindness and consideration, especially during disagreements. Another crucial pillar is trust. This isn't just about fidelity; it's about being reliable, honest, and transparent in your dealings with each other. It's knowing that your partner has your back, no matter what. Then there's communication, and oh boy, this is a big one! It’s not just talking; it’s listening actively, trying to understand your partner’s perspective, and expressing your own needs and feelings clearly and respectfully. Episode 95 highlights how many couples struggle because they either don't communicate enough or they communicate in ways that are hurtful or ineffective. We also touch upon the importance of shared values and goals. While you don't have to agree on everything, having a common vision for your future – whether it's about raising children, financial planning, or life aspirations – creates a powerful sense of unity. Finally, commitment itself needs to be more than just a word. It's an active choice you make every single day to invest in the relationship, to work through challenges, and to prioritize your partner and your marriage above other distractions. Episode 95 really drives home the point that these aren't just 'nice-to-haves'; they are the essential building blocks that allow a marriage to weather storms and emerge even stronger on the other side. Without these core elements, even the most passionate love can eventually fade.
Navigating the Storms: Real Challenges Couples Face
Let's be real, guys, marriage isn't always sunshine and rainbows. Episode 95 of 'Jangan Bercerai' doesn't shy away from the hard truths about the challenges couples encounter. It’s about acknowledging that friction is inevitable, and how you handle that friction is what truly matters. One of the most prevalent issues discussed is financial stress. Money is a huge source of conflict for many couples. Differing spending habits, unexpected expenses, or one partner feeling like they carry the financial burden can create immense pressure. Episode 95 suggests open and honest conversations about finances, creating a joint budget, and working as a team to achieve financial goals. Another major hurdle is in-law relationships. Navigating the dynamics with extended family can be tricky, and it’s essential to set healthy boundaries while respecting everyone involved. The episode emphasizes the importance of presenting a united front to your in-laws, ensuring your primary loyalty remains with your spouse. Parenting differences are also a hot topic. When you bring kids into the picture, disagreements on discipline, education, and values can surface, leading to friction. Episode 95 advocates for compromise and a united parenting approach, focusing on what’s best for the child while supporting each other as partners. Intimacy issues, both emotional and physical, are another significant challenge. Life’s stresses can impact desire, and a lack of connection can lead to feelings of loneliness and resentment. The episode stresses the importance of prioritizing intimacy, making time for each other, and openly discussing needs and desires. Communication breakdowns are, of course, a recurring theme. When couples stop talking or start attacking each other, the gap widens. Episode 95 reinforces the need for active listening, avoiding blame, and seeking to understand rather than to win arguments. It also highlights the impact of external stressors like demanding careers, personal health issues, or major life changes. These can drain a couple's energy and resources, making it harder to focus on their relationship. The key takeaway here, and something episode 95 really hammers home, is that these challenges are not insurmountable. They are opportunities for growth, for deeper connection, and for reaffirming your commitment. It’s about facing these storms together, as a team, rather than letting them tear you apart. The resilience you build in overcoming these obstacles is what ultimately strengthens your bond and makes your marriage truly unbreakable.
Rekindling the Flame: Strategies for a Happier Marriage
Okay, guys, so we've talked about the foundations and the challenges. Now, how do we actually keep that spark alive and make our marriages happier? Episode 95 of 'Jangan Bercerai' offers some actionable strategies that are pretty game-changing if you put them into practice. First off, prioritize quality time. Seriously, in our busy lives, it's easy to let date nights and meaningful conversations slide. Episode 95 encourages couples to intentionally schedule time for just the two of you, whether it's a weekly dinner, a weekend getaway, or even just 30 minutes of uninterrupted chat before bed. It’s about creating moments to reconnect and remind each other why you fell in love in the first place. Another powerful strategy is showing appreciation. Don't take your partner for granted! A simple 'thank you,' a thoughtful gesture, or acknowledging their efforts can go a long way in making them feel valued and loved. Episode 95 suggests making a conscious effort to notice and appreciate the small things your partner does. Continue to date each other. Marriage shouldn't mean the end of courtship. Keep the romance alive by planning surprises, expressing affection, and making an effort to woo your partner just like you did when you were dating. This keeps the relationship fresh and exciting. Practice forgiveness. Nobody is perfect, and mistakes will happen. Holding onto grudges can be incredibly damaging. Episode 95 emphasizes the importance of letting go of minor offenses and working through bigger issues with grace and understanding. It’s about choosing to forgive and move forward together. Support each other's individual growth. A healthy marriage isn't about merging into one person; it's about two individuals supporting each other's dreams and aspirations. Encourage your partner's hobbies, career goals, and personal development. Celebrate their successes and be there for them during their challenges. Seek professional help when needed. There’s no shame in going to therapy! Episode 95 stresses that seeking guidance from a counselor is a sign of strength, not weakness. A therapist can provide tools and perspectives to help you navigate difficult issues and improve your communication. Finally, never stop learning about each other. People change over time. Make an effort to stay curious about your partner, their evolving thoughts, feelings, and interests. Ask questions, listen actively, and grow together. These strategies, as highlighted in episode 95, aren't quick fixes, but consistent efforts that build a stronger, happier, and more fulfilling marriage. It’s about actively choosing your partner and your relationship, day in and day out.
